The technical term for a floating kidney is nephroptosis. The nethro- means kidney and the -ptosis means "droop or sag." Most docs would probably just use the informal name. A floating kidney is when a kidney drops down into the pelvic area when a person stands up. This event is called a prolapse, which is a word that means something has slipped or fallen out of place.

Kidney disease is an illness in which the kidneys stop working or work poorly; the kidneys' job is to filter waste and extra fluid from your blood. The most common types of kidney disease are chronic kidney disease (CKD), kidney stones, kidney infection, polycystic kidney disease, and acute kidney injury. CKD usually progresses slowly and might show few symptoms at first. If you indeed wanted to refer to kidney disease, some of the common symptoms, especially when the functions of the kidney are seriously impaired, might include swelling in your legs or ankles, changes in urination, presence of blood or protein in the urine, fatigue, nausea, and hypertension.
